The things owned by someone refer to their possessions or property, which can include tangible items like clothes, vehicles, and houses, as well as intangible assets such as intellectual property or financial investments. Ownership signifies a legal or emotional attachment, implying the right to use, modify, or dispose of those items as the owner sees fit. This concept encompasses both the material and symbolic value of possessions in reflecting an individual's identity and status.

A Real-Estate Owned Property, or REO property means that a property is owned by the original lender that was not sold during foreclosure. REO properties are noticeable because usually the upkeep of the property is not the best.

A sole proprietorship is a business that is owned by only one person. Many businesses are sole proprietorships, especially small ones that are run from home.
